Change (en. Exchange)

[ʃɑ̃ʒ]

Meaning & Definition

EnglishFrench
noun
Small change or a small amount of money returned after a payment.
He paid for his coffee with a 10 euro bill and received 5 euros in change.
Il a payé son café avec un billet de 10 euros et a reçu 5 euros de change.
Transformation or substitution of one thing for another.
Climate change is a global concern.
Le changement climatique est un sujet de préoccupation mondiale.
Variability or alternation.
Seasonal changes affect nature.
Les changements de saison affectent la nature.
verb
To modify, alter something.
We need to change our strategy to achieve our goals.
Nous devons changer notre stratégie pour atteindre nos objectifs.
To exchange one thing for another.
He wanted to change his book for another one at the store.
Il a voulu changer son livre contre un autre au magasin.
To move from one state to another.
Water changes state when it freezes or evaporates.
L'eau change d'état lorsqu'elle gèle ou s'évapore.

Etymology

From the Latin 'cambium' meaning 'exchange' or 'change'.
